    John Liman Hamburg (born May 26, 1970) is an American screenwriter, film director and producer. Personal life. Hamburg was born to a Jewish family [1] in Manhattan, the son of New York City radio personality Joan Hamburg and Morton I. Hamburg. [2] . He graduated from Brown University in 1992 with a degree in history.
